Even though I emphasized once again that I was a tree and unable to feel the cold, Xing Lie said that he felt cold when he looked at me and insisted that I wear the clothes.

If Xing Lie is cold if I don’t wear the clothes…Then I’ll wear it.

I followed behind Xing Lie obediently, allowing him to put a furry coat on me.

“Oh my, your [formal] younger brother truly looks so handsome.”

I turned my head to see a pretty lady walk over to me and help me fix my sleeves.

“This coat complements the legs and makes them look super long. This dashing young man is sure to draw the eye when he walks on the street! Furthermore, this outfit is the newest item in our store. You [formal] really have good taste!”

Xing Lie flashed a mouthful of pearly whites, laying his palm on my head, “Really? I think so too!”

I didn’t know if he was complimenting me, or if he thought he had good tastes.

Nevertheless, no matter which it was, my face was a little flushed.

Xing Lie was really extremely handsome when he smiled, especially when he smiled and complimented me. Then he was even more handsome.

“Add a scarf,” Xing Lie wrapped one around my neck, “and it’s perfect!”

I was utterly bundled up, only exposing a pair of eyes.

The air conditioner was on in the mall. It was quite hot when I wore these clothes. But Xing Lie seemed to be very happy, so it was fine if I was a little hot.

“It’ll be New Year’s in a few more months.” Xing Lie walked with me in the shopping center with a paper bag in his hand. “Do you know what ‘New Year’s’ is?”

I shook my head. “Tell me.”

“New Year’s is us humans’ biggest holiday.” Xing Lie lifted a hand and placed it on my shoulder. He spoke very slowly, sounding lazy, “No, more like it’s the biggest holiday for us Chinese.”

I tilted my chin up to look at him. “‘Chinese’?”

This was a word that I didn’t really encounter in my daily life.

Xing Lie ruffled my hair, mirth in his voice, “Little tree spirit, why don’t you know anything?”

“I was normally by myself. And no one ever taught me.” I frowned, and began to refute, “It’s already not easy for me to be able to live like a normal human and not be considered Other.”

How did I not know anything? I clearly learned many things in the past week or so.

Perhaps there were some very simple problems1 that I didn’t understand, thereby making other people think I was a fool. I was already used to it.

Who was it for that I decided to become human instead of being the tree that I was?

Yet this person threw me in his house for a week. And now he complained that I didn’t understand anything.

It really made people angry.

“Yowh, you’re angry?” Xing Lie bent his waist to look at my face, seeming to smile even more happily, “Your temper is quite bad!”

Actually, I was angry. But I stubbornly insisted that I wasn’t.

Most likely because I’d been together with a human for a long time, I was also beginning to be a little human-like.

…Such as not being truthful.

”I treat you so well and you’re angry. Little white-eyed wolf2.”

“Who told you to leave me at home for a week and not come back?”

I can’t endure anymore. I want to hit him.

However, once I lifted my head, I happened to meet Xing Lie’s eyes which were full of mirth.

I was instantly not as angry anymore.

He looks so good when he smiles. 

""

“So that’s the reason?” Xing Lie stroked his chin, “But Older Brother has to work. Otherwise, how else will I get the money to buy clothes for you?”

“It’s not like I wanted the clothes.” I muttered, lowering my head. Halfway through my sentence, I suddenly realized something. “You’re not my older brother.”

“How am I not your older brother?” Xing Lie patted my head. “You’re called Xing Tong and I’m Xing Lie. It sounds like we’re brothers.”

That does seem to make a little bit of sense.

And if we’re brothers, then we can be considered as family. 

“Are we family?” I asked Xing Lie.

He paused, not answering me immediately.

I knew that I most likely had thought too much. How could a human and a tree be family?

“Oh, it’s fine if we’re not.”

“Have you always been alone (person)? What I mean is, a lone tree?”3

I shook my head. “I didn’t use to be.”

“Did you have a family?” Xing Lie asked, curious, “Any other trees that played with you?”

""

I sniffled and began to be angry again.

This person truly has a bad memory. Why does he keep forgetting what happened in the past? 

“There were no trees,” I remained standing where I was, hanging my head4. I was both angry and dejected, “There was only you.”
